Latest Patents

One of Lenka's latest patents is titled "Extensible computing architecture for vehicles." This innovative design features a main computing device integrated into a vehicle, which performs various aspects of advanced computing techniques. The main computing device includes a memory and a processor, capable of storing multiple instances of a runtime environment. The processor executes containers that enable the execution of these instances, allowing for seamless interaction between the vehicle and supporting computing devices. This architecture enhances the user interface, enabling operators to control vehicle functionality more effectively.
